Epiphone - 1958 Korina Flying V White Pickguard Aged Natural
Made in partnership with the Gibson Custom Shop, Epiphone's 1958 Korina Flying V is an impressive replica of one of the world's most famous and renowned vintage guitars. Like the extremely rare model made by Gibson in 1958, Epiphone's 1958 Korina Flying V™ features a solid Korina body and long-tenon Korina neck with a 1958 Flying V profile.

Inspired by the extremely rare original 1958 Flying V, this guitar captures the essence of the bold design and sonic performance that made rock history.
Carefully crafted, its solid Korina body and authentic 1958 Flying V profile Korina neck guarantee rich resonance and optimum playing comfort.
The Indian laurel fingerboard, with its 22 jumbo medium frets and dot inlays, adds a touch of elegance and precision to your playing. The neck and body are joined with a glued long tenon for greater stability and perfect vibration transmission.
On the electronics side, the Korina Flying V is equipped with Gibson BurstBucker 2 and 3 pickups, offering powerful, expressive tones. Each pickup is linked to an independent volume knob, complemented by a master tone control using CTS potentiometers and Mallory capacitors.
A three-position Switchcraft selector allows you to switch between clean, saturated or a combination of the two.
The aesthetic details are not to be outdone. The Aged Gloss finish, combined with a white and black four-ply pickguard, gold Deluxe tuners and ABR-1 bridge, give this guitar an irresistible vintage look.
The gold-plated brass Flying V tailpiece plate adds an extra touch of sophistication, while the black Top Hat knobs with potentiometer pointers provide classic ergonomics.
Complemented by an Epiphone hard case, this 1958 Korina Flying V is ideal for guitarists looking for a historic, high-performance and aesthetically striking instrument. It embodies a perfect balance between authenticity, modernity and accessibility.

Founded in 1873, Epiphone is one of America's oldest and most respected instrument makers. From beginners to professional musicians and guitar collectors, everyone appreciates Epiphone for its affordable versions historic models like the Wilshire and Masterbilt guitars series. Vintage guitar collectors are eager for authentic reissues of Les Paul, Emperor and Casino.
